Please cascade the following to your branch managers with care. Effective next quarter, we will stop accepting new orders for the Parlane appliance series. Existing stock may be sold through, but no replenishment will be issued after the cut-off. Warranty service continues for the full contractual period; spares will route through the Hartveil depot. Branch managers should prepare customer scripts using the attached guidance and avoid speculation about successor products. The confidential summary of the related business plans appears below.

internal memo for kadug-tawep: The northern region missed its Wenvan quota by 27.3 percent last quarter. Soroxox Holdings plans to lower the Aldix list price by 8.2 percent in November. The steering committee signed off on a budget of $264.1 million for Project Briix. The renewal with Quenethax Freight closes at $65.6 million a year, 21.0 percent below the last contract.

## Deployment

Canary gating for the Brindlehop service is automated. New builds get 5% traffic, then promote only if error rate, p99 latency, and saturation all stay within bounds for the hold window. Any breach triggers instant rollback; manual promotion requires release-manager override. Do not edit gates mid-rollout. The gating rules currently in effect are listed below.

deployment values, bajog-bawif:
oliwyn:
  pin: 6911
  metrics_host: metrics.oliwyn.qorvellabs.internal
  tenant: gorox
  seal: seal_5d52c46d

## Changelog — StockTally v2.9

Renamed `RECON_DB_TOKEN` to `STOCKTALLY_RECON_CREDENTIAL` for consistency with the new naming scheme. The reconciliation job now fails fast if the old name is present. Reviewers: check that deploy manifests and local env files were updated. Migration is one line — remove the old entry and add the following to your env file:

sealed setting: RELAY_SECRET3=a28

**Postmortem timeline — Farelight pricing experiment**

14:22 — On-call paged after checkout conversions dropped sharply on the Farelight platform. Investigation showed the ticket-pricing experiment had begun serving the treatment price to 100% of traffic instead of the intended 10% split, due to a misconfigured rollout flag pushed earlier that afternoon. Experiment was halted at 14:41 and prices reverted. The deploy responsible was identified by the token recorded below.

session token of fadug-hahap = htk3_554